Players, NEC13 needs 128 for MK9, 32 for UMK3 and 24 for MKII minimum player counts, no reason not to get this so let's make it a goal. Gotta represent. Everyone from every region and coast needs to be at this event and finish out the year in grand fashion. We will be able to have an MK9 stream and a 2D stream for UMK3, MKII and even KI so we can run these events at the same time, but all finals will be streamed separately from MK9 since it's likely we'll run the 2D games all on Saturday and MK9 through to top 8, then Spooky Stream sunday. You get hype!

If we can get good 2D turnouts we can possibly throw in some bonus cash. I will work on getting bonuses for MK9.

The only difference between FGC and MLG is money. While I understand that NRS has thrown in some huge bonuses, the majority of the sponsors, support from Sony, and overall money for MLG does not directly come from, nor is it dependent on the fighting games. The FGC gets a HUGE rub from MLG to be featured and for that we should all be grateful because it's exposure. If you guys want a fantastic production with commercials and one streamed match every 10 to 15 minutes from the FGC, that can happen, and it'll be a huge headache, but we just can't pay anyone for their effort.
